Claudius I and Messalina. Tetradrachm; Claudius I and Messalina; Alexandria, Egypt, Year 3 = 42/3 AD, Billon Tetradrachm, 10.96g. RPC-5131 (25 spec.), Datt-123, Oxford-84, Cologne-75, Emmett-74/3. Obv: TI KLAV?I KAIS SEBA [GEPMANI AVTOKP] Head of Claudius laureate r., date LG before neck. Rx: MESSA?I - NA - KAIS - SEBAS Messalina, veiled, standing l., leaning on column and holding two small figures in r. hand and two wheat ears in l. arm. The two figures Messalina holds apparently represent Britannicus and Octavia, the two children she bore to Claudius. Acquired from Imperial Coins and Antiquities, with their ticket.. F
